While going through Transportation Security Administration (TSA) checkpoints at airports is a regular occurrence for travelers, sometimes we don’t realize what ingredients are really inside all of our possessions. Here’s what happens if you accidentally show up in front of TSA officials with a prohibited item.

Before we delve into what happens if you show up with a prohibited item, it’s important to note how you can protect yourself from ending up in this situation in the first place. Firstly, download the MyTSA app on your smartphone. Here, you can check out the “What Can I Bring?” feature to verify that your items are permitted. Alternatively, take a photo of the item you’re unsure of and send it to @AskTSA, either on Facebook Messenger or X.

Should you still show up with a prohibited item even after your prior research, then TSA will dispose of it accordingly. Metal items such as knives and other non-liquid items are typically placed into a locked bin after being confiscated from you. From there, they’re typically placed on sale at a state surplus store.

Liquids and aerosols, on the other hand, are thrown away in their entirety as a safety precaution. This is due to being considered hazardous waste. Also, they cannot be donated or reused as they pose a safety concern. Fortunately, if you did bring a prohibited item with you, the TSA officials will be more than happy to work with you to dispose of the item and allow you to continue on your travels.

From passport photos to scenic window shots, there are many ways to capture your flying experience, but have you heard of “airport tray aesthetics”? This is the latest rising travel craze that many flyers swear by, but what’s it all about and should you give it a shot?

“Airport tray aesthetics” is all about taking photos of the items inside your airport tray – and we’re not talking about the mess we all usually make when going through the security checkpoint. This trend suggests carefully arranging some of the items you’re flying with inside your bin, as a way of capturing the spirit of your next destination.

We’ve seen many people on TikTok and Instagram receive thousands of views and likes after sharing aesthetic photos of their airport bins, filled with designer purses, headphones, sneakers, sunglasses, watches, and everything in between, but this trend also raised many eyebrows after sparking concerns it’s making the process of going through airport security even more hectic.

Transportation Security Administration (TSA) addressed this new craze, saying “As long as the staged glamour photos are not causing delays or issues with other passengers in the checkpoint, there are no issues.” If you decide to take them, plan your shot in advance, and only take the photos once you’ve gone through security, to avoid disturbing other passengers who are in the rush to reach their flight.

When it comes to international travel, getting through the airport can be a grueling process. After all, security and baggage check-in lines can be long, only using up more of your valuable time. At least with TSA PreCheck, you can expedite the security process. Here are the latest international airlines to join TSA PreCheck to make your life simpler.

Why PreCheck?

Available at over 200 U.S. airports as well as those in U.S. territories and Nassau, Bahamas, TSA PreCheck provides you with more streamlined security checks. If you’ve registered with TSA PreCheck, you won’t have to remove shoes, belts, or jackets and you’ll be able to keep your liquids and laptops inside your bag.

How To Enroll

Joining PreCheck is super simple. All you have to do is fill out a quick online application. Once complete, you’ll book a 10-minute appointment at one of the enrollment centers across the nation. During this appointment, you’ll have your fingerprints and photo taken. After a quick background check, you’ll receive a five-year membership, costing you $78.

Which Airlines Have Joined?

Air New Zealand, the flagship carrier of New Zealand, has joined the TSA PreCheck program, as has Aer Lingus, the national carrier of Ireland. They’re joined by major international airlines Saudia and Ethiopian Airlines.

Do you dream of relaxing in an extravagant airport lounge before takeoff but you don’t have a business class ticket? Worry not, as there are some ways to enjoy this seemingly exclusive benefit even as an economy-class passenger. Here’s how to get into airport lounges without business-class tickets.

Credit Cards

Some airline or airline-affiliated credit cards can provide you access to airport lounges. The Citi AAdvantage Executive World Elite Mastercard provides you with an Admirals Club membership, giving you access to American Airlines lounges. The Platinum Card from American Express affords you a Priority Pass membership, giving you access to 1,500 lounges worldwide.

Use Your Miles

You can also put your air miles to work in order to gain lounge access. For 75,000 miles to 85,000 miles depending on your type of membership, you can join the United Club, providing access to United Airlines’ network of airport lounges.

Day Passes

There are many airport lounges that allow unaffiliated guests to access them by simply paying for a day pass. There are some airlines that also allow you to purchase lounge memberships, allowing you to bypass the requirement to be a business class or first class passenger.

An enjoyable airport experience is the best way to get your vacation off to a pleasant start. Once you’re greeted by friendly staff and given the assistance you need, you’ll be able to immediately feel less stressed and more prepared to board your plane. Here are the friendliest airports in the United States according to a study by Upgraded Points.

Portland International Airport

With an overall friendliness score of 43.57, this airport in Oregon will be sure to provide you with a warm welcome. In addition to a heap of praise directed at its friendly staff, many reviewers also commented on the friendliness of the TSA staff compared to other airports.

Indianapolis International Airport

Voted the best airport in North America by Airports Council International as well as the Best Airport in America by CondĂ© Nast Traveler readers, it’s not hard to see why. This sprawling airport is easy to get around with the help of its warm and welcoming staff, scoring an impressive 43.27 in its overall friendliness score to be named America’s second-friendliness airport.

Jacksonville International Airport

Filled with restaurants, bars, and stores as well as convenient places to park for members of its frequent parker program, Jacksonville International Airport is ideal for travelers looking for some recreation to fill their time as they wait for their flight. What’s more, it scores 39 in its overall friendliness score, clinching the bronze medal.

If you have a long layover at the airport, then getting access to an airport lounge will make your wait far more pleasant. Now, American Express has changed the game, introducing Centurion Lounges to locations across the globe. Here is what you need to know about the Amex Centurion Lounge and how to gain access during your next trip.

What is The Centurion Lounge?

The Centurion Lounge was made by American Express as a special perk for Platinum Card holders. This lounge offers tasty buffets that are expertly crafted by professional chefs, while its bar offers a premium selection of beverages. Some of the 20 locations across the world offer shower suites and spa treatments. In addition to the United States, there are also Centurion Lounges in Australia, Mexico, Sweden, Brazil, the United Kingdom, Argentina, India, and Hong Kong.

How to Access the Centurion Lounge

American Express offers six credit cards that allow you access to this exclusive lounge. American Express Platinum Card, Business Platinum Card, Corporate Platinum Card, and the Centurion Card all provide you with access, as do the Delta SkyMiles Reserve and Delta SkyMiles Reserve Business credit cards. For holders of the latter two cards, they must be taking a Delta flight to enjoy this perk.
